The numbers are in...

1/27/2026

0 Comments

 
Picture
Last year we were able to spay/neuter and vaccinate 277 community cats!

This brings our grand total to more than 2,455 cats who have been trapped, neutered, vaccinated, and returned.

What does this mean?
A female cat can have up to three litters per year, with 4–6 kittens per litter — that’s 12–18 kittens in a single year from just one cat.
We know that more than half of the cats we have TNRed are female, but to keep the math simple, we’ll estimate 50% are females.

In one year, 138 females can produce anywhere between 1,600 and 2,500 kittens. If we look at 50% of the grand total, 1,228 females, this increases to 14,000 -22,000 kittens!!!  Sadly, most of these kittens will not survive past six months. Disease, abandonment, predators, parasites, injuries, and traffic take an enormous toll. Spaying and neutering prevents this cycle of suffering before it begins.

TNR also dramatically improves the overall health and wellbeing of cat colonies. At the time of surgery, cats receive a rabies vaccine to protect against rabies, as well as the FVRCP vaccine, which guards against other deadly viruses and diseases. With population growth under control, there is less competition for food, and behaviors like fighting and spraying are greatly reduced.

TNR is a big WIN for community cats and the members of our community who live alongside them.

A not so mini, "mini clinic"

1/23/2026

0 Comments

 
Picture
While many of us were preparing for this weekend’s ice storm and frigid temperatures , one of our team members was out last night trapping a BIG colony of community cats.

The need for TNVR (Trap–Neuter–Vaccinate–Return) never stops—even in winter!

So just how big is this colony?

28 cats… and COUNTING!

And a project of this size doesn’t happen without an incredible team behind it. A huge shoutout to our amazing TNVR advocate Barb Jones for putting this together—handling trapping, transporting, after-surgery care, and everything else that goes into coordinating a large TNVR project like this. We’re also incredibly grateful to Dr. Marty Poffenberger and the crew at Pamlico Animal Hospital for offering this large spay/neuter opportunity, and to the Humane Society of Beaufort County, NC for partnering with us on such a large project.

Thanks to these “mini” spay/neuter clinics, we’re able to take on some of the larger colonies in our area. When we’re able to trap all the cats from one location at the same time, it means we don’t have to return—unless a new cat shows up. And let us tell you, there’s nothing quite like stamping a location “DONE” and checking it off the list!

Of course, TNVR does come with a cost. A colony this size can range from $3,000 (if all males) to $5,000+ (if all females). Prepping Shelters for Winter - ECU Synergy Squad

11/22/2025

0 Comments

 
Every fall, we have a cleaning day in which old straw is removed from the cat shelters, cat shelters are cleaned (if necessary) and fresh straw is added. Additional straw is added in some areas to provide more warm spots to prep for the cold winter. This can be quite a task for just a couple people, but we had the ECU Synergy Squad team out and they did a great job!
